Abstract

An interactive program for simulating Fresnel diffraction produced by rectangular, single slit, and straight edge apertures, was developed in Visual Basic. The program is targeted to aid professors in teaching wave optics and help students understand and visualize the diffraction patterns produced by the different apertures without the use of an actual diffraction setup.
